Publication Date
In 2025 | 6 |
Since 2024 | 30 |
Since 2021 (last 5 years) | 103 |
Since 2016 (last 10 years) | 203 |
Since 2006 (last 20 years) | 373 |
Descriptor
Source
Author
Barnes, Tiffany | 5 |
Chi, Min | 5 |
van der Linden, Wim J. | 5 |
Brusilovsky, Peter | 4 |
Price, Thomas W. | 4 |
Sengupta, Pratim | 4 |
Shi, Yang | 4 |
Barnes, Tiffany, Ed. | 3 |
Farris, Amy Voss | 3 |
Louca, Loucas T. | 3 |
Xinogalos, Stelios | 3 |
More ▼ |
Publication Type
Education Level
Laws, Policies, & Programs
Assessments and Surveys
What Works Clearinghouse Rating
Manuel B. Garcia – Education and Information Technologies, 2025
The global shortage of skilled programmers remains a persistent challenge. High dropout rates in introductory programming courses pose a significant obstacle to graduation. Previous studies highlighted learning difficulties in programming students, but their specific weaknesses remained unclear. This gap exists due to the predominant focus on the…
Descriptors: Programming, Introductory Courses, Computer Science Education, Mastery Learning
Toukiloglou, Pavlos; Xinogalos, Stelios – Journal of Educational Computing Research, 2022
Serious games are considered an effective method to engage students in programming education and have been increasingly used in classrooms. An important part of the learning process with serious games involves the presentation of the new concepts and the provided support to encounter student difficulties. Although the most common approach is the…
Descriptors: Game Based Learning, Programming, Program Effectiveness, Educational Games
Phillips, A. M.; Gouvea, E. J.; Gravel, B. E.; Beachemin, P. -H.; Atherton, T. J. – Physical Review Physics Education Research, 2023
Computation is intertwined with essentially all aspects of physics research and is invaluable for physicists' careers. Despite its disciplinary importance, integration of computation into physics education remains a challenge and, moreover, has tended to be constructed narrowly as a route to solving physics problems. Here, we broaden Physics…
Descriptors: Physics, Science Instruction, Teaching Methods, Models
Bermingham, Nevan; Boylan, Frances; Ryan, Barry – Innovations in Education and Teaching International, 2023
Peer Assisted Leaning (PAL) programmes have been shown to enhance learner confidence and have an overall positive effect on learner comprehension, particularly in subjects traditionally perceived as difficult. This research describes the findings of a three-cycle Action Research study into the perceived benefits of implementing such a programme…
Descriptors: Foreign Countries, Adult Students, Evidence Based Practice, Models
Hsiao, Ling; Lee, Irene; Klopfer, Eric – British Journal of Educational Technology, 2019
Computer modeling promotes mechanistic reasoning when learners build and analyze models of complex systems to explore causal mechanisms and use models to generate patterns. StarLogo Nova (SLN), an agent-based modeling (ABM) environment, enables novice programmers to model a system's individual components and investigate its emergent, collective…
Descriptors: Logical Thinking, Computer Simulation, Models, Computer Science Education
Mulder, J.; Raftery, A. E. – Sociological Methods & Research, 2022
The Schwarz or Bayesian information criterion (BIC) is one of the most widely used tools for model comparison in social science research. The BIC, however, is not suitable for evaluating models with order constraints on the parameters of interest. This article explores two extensions of the BIC for evaluating order-constrained models, one where a…
Descriptors: Models, Social Science Research, Programming Languages, Bayesian Statistics
Zhang, Man – Applied Linguistics, 2022
Until now, there has been very little unified analysis of metadiscourse across speech and writing. Drawing on a reflexive metadiscourse model, this article conducts a multidimensional analysis of metadiscourse across 10 spoken and written registers in a corpus of 626 texts. Two metadiscourse dimensions, participants' interaction and discourse…
Descriptors: Speech Communication, Language Variation, Written Language, Discourse Analysis
Logachev, Maxim Sergeevich; Laamarti, Yuliya A.; Rudneva, Svetlana Evgenievna; Ekimov, Anisim Ivanovich; Zemlyakov, Dmitry Nikolaevich; Barkov, Alexey – International Journal of Instruction, 2022
The study develops a method for monitoring and management of the quality of educational programs using software instruments. The method describes each of the monitoring implementation stages in detail specifying the input and output data, as well as the controls that affect the time and quality of the implementation of the corresponding stage.…
Descriptors: Information Systems, Educational Quality, Computer Software, Visual Aids
Djelil, Fahima; Albouy-Kissi, Adelaide; Albouy-Kissi, Benjamin; Sanchez, Eric; Lavest, Jean-Marc – Journal of Interactive Learning Research, 2016
Object-Oriented paradigm is a common paradigm for introductory programming courses. However, many teachers find that transitioning to teaching this paradigm is a difficult task. To overcome this complexity, many experienced teachers use microworlds to give beginner students an intuitive and rapid understanding of fundamental abstract concepts of…
Descriptors: Programming, Models, Introductory Courses, Programming Languages
Dayal, Vikram – International Journal of Mathematical Education in Science and Technology, 2023
Epidemiological models have enhanced relevance because of the COVID-19 pandemic. In this note, we emphasize visual tools that can be part of a learning module geared to teaching the SIR epidemiological model, suitable for advanced undergraduates or beginning graduate students in disciplines where the level of prior mathematical knowledge of…
Descriptors: Biology, Visual Aids, Epidemiology, Science Instruction
Arshad Ali Khan; Amina Khalid; Tahir Saleem – International Journal of Multilingualism, 2024
This study investigates the function and morphosyntax of English Embedded Language (EL) islands in Pashto-English bilingual data, using the Matrix Language Frame model to explore the role of the two languages in codeswitching and the pragmatic force behind the selection of EL islands. A dataset of 14 hours was collected from AVT Khyber, a YouTube…
Descriptors: Code Switching (Language), English (Second Language), Second Language Learning, Indo European Languages
Langbeheim, Elon; Perl, David; Yerushalmi, Edit – Journal of Science Education and Technology, 2020
This study focuses on science teachers' first encounter with computational modeling in professional development workshops. It examines the factors shaping the teachers' self-efficacy and attitudes towards integrating computational modeling within inquiry-based learning modules for 9th grade physics. The learning modules introduce phenomena, the…
Descriptors: Science Teachers, Secondary School Teachers, Teacher Attitudes, Grade 9
Dickes, Amanda Catherine; Farris, Amy Voss; Sengupta, Pratim – Journal of Science Education and Technology, 2020
In recent years, the field of education has challenged researchers and practitioners to incorporate computing as an essential focus of K-12 STEM education. Integrating computing within K-12 STEM supports learners of all ages in codeveloping and using computational thinking in existing curricular contexts alongside practices essential for…
Descriptors: Elementary School Science, Coding, STEM Education, Computer Science Education
Picones, Gio; PaaBen, Benjamin; Koprinska, Irena; Yacef, Kalina – International Educational Data Mining Society, 2022
In this paper, we propose a novel approach to combine domain modelling and student modelling techniques in a single, automated pipeline which does not require expert knowledge and can be used to predict future student performance. Domain modelling techniques map questions to concepts and student modelling techniques generate a mastery score for a…
Descriptors: Prediction, Academic Achievement, Learning Analytics, Concept Mapping
Aleksic, Veljko; Ivanovic, Mirjana – Informatics in Education, 2016
Programming is one of the basic subjects in most informatics, computer science mathematics and technical faculties' curricula. Integrated overview of the models for teaching programming, problems in teaching and suggested solutions were presented in this paper. Research covered current state of 1019 programming subjects in 715 study programmes at…
Descriptors: Foreign Countries, Programming, Computer Science Education, Introductory Courses